The Kingdom of God (6)
"Who … hath translated us into the kingdom of his dear Son." Colossians 1:13 Identifying the church as the kingdom of God adds something to our understanding of the church. Knowing herself as the Messianic kingdom of God, the church will conduct herself accordingly. Viewing the church of which they are members as Christ's kingdom, believers and their children will think of themselves as citizens and will behave themselves in a way that befits this kingdom.
